A meeting was held to decide how best to deal with the crisis facing DC1. Everyone agreed that staying at McKinney could lead only to eventual death, either slowly from starvation or suddenly at the hands of the murderous city gangs. The only choice open to DC1 was to try to reach California: only there lay any real hope for the future of the colony. The decision was relayed to the survivors at Big Spring, and a deal was struck to rendezvous with them as soon as possible. DC1 would give them fuel in exchange for food and water, and together they would join up with the Tucson colony for the final stage of the journey to California.
-Careful preparations were made for the long trek, and three vehicles were chosen to make up the convoy: the school bus, your customized roadster and a gasolene tanker laden with 5,000 gallons of petroleum siphoned from underground storage tanks at the Ewell ranch. Supplies of food and water were adequate but the colony lacked sufficient firearms and ammunition with which to defend itself. On the day before the convoy was due to leave, one of the colonists was sent north to search the town of Sherman for weapons. He radioed back to say that he had found a cache of hunting rifles and ammunition, but that his truck had broken down and he was stranded in the town. He had also found a survivor

It is an hour after dawn when the fortified gates of the Davis-Monthan base are unlocked and dragged open. With a reassuring smile, you bid farewell to Kate, and then accelerate the roadster out of the base along the pot-holed asphalt of a service road that leads to Interstate 10. Beside you sits Gary Rickenbacker, an ex-flying circus stunt pilot from Midland, Texas. He is one of the Big Spring colonists who joined up with DC1 when your convoy reached that town, the first of the few civilized strongholds you have visited on your journey west. In your driving mirror you see Macy and Langdon, both from Tucson. They are the other half of your scouting party. They drive a supercharged Trans-sol that is sheathed in grey armour-plate, a custom modification that has saved their skins on more than one occasion.
You hit the freeway doing sixty-five and follow the blistered road signs pointing north to Casa Grande. Thirty minutes later you pass through the fire-blackened ruins of Rillito and Marana, two towns the Outlaws torched last month to show the Tucson colony what Shiloh had in store for them.
